SG4 0AL is a safe, established residential area on Hillfield Avenue, 0.6km from Walsworth in Hitchin. Administratively it sits within Hitchin Bearton ward and the Hitchin and Harpenden constituency.

The people who live in SG4 0AL are typical of a culturally diverse area with a strong community identity. Outside of residential hours, manufacturing, transport, and it with higher status mix. At 35 years average, this is a working-age, professionally active neighbourhood with good transport links and a dynamic social mix. The area has a notably diverse population — 38% of residents identify as non-white, reflecting the multicultural character of this part of North Hertfordshire.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 38 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£400k.

Census 2021 statistics for SG4 0AL are sourced from Output Area E00119868 (shared with 55 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
